Solar and the feed-in tariff in Tatton
1,393 installations are accredited under the Feed-in Tariff here, holding 5,512 kW of capacity. That ranks the constituency 269 of 633 and accounts for 0.16% of every FIT installation in the country.

When they went up
Tatton peaked in 2015, later than the national peak of 2011.
